I learned to code when I was 14.
After graduating from KTH, I built an app with two friends.
For three years, we thought we were creating something big—but the app flopped.
The dream was crushed.
But we had gained something valuable: coding skills that companies were willing to pay for.
We started an IT consultancy that made 8 million SEK in two years.
When I shared my journey on TikTok, my account grew to 91,000 followers.
The demand exploded.
We created Techover—a course that turned beginners into developers.
After two years, we realized our best students were full-time workers with industry experience. They could deliver results but didn’t want to quit their jobs to switch careers.
We adapted the program and built a course that allowed them to transition into tech in 12 months—alongside their jobs.
